The Employment Application for Tarrant outlines essential employment application requirements that align with both state and federal guidelines. It requires applicants to disclose personal information, employment eligibility, education background, military service, work experience, and references. Key features include a section for the applicant to affirm their legal right to work in the U.S. and to provide details on any prior bankruptcies. The form emphasizes inclusivity, not allowing discrimination based on race, religion, or other personal attributes.
